Professor Silvio Nocera from IUAV University of Venice delivered a presentation on Sustainable Transportation and Future Mobility, highlighting key challenges and opportunities in transport planning. He showcased several projects that demonstrate the evolution of the field, including the SCUDO project, which utilises AI-driven predictive models to enhance transport resilience, and the highly successful Mobilitas project, which focuses on strategies to reduce seasonal congestion caused by tourism.

This presentation was part of the Re-Value Round "Sustainable Mobility in Italy" hosted by Municipality of Rimini. The Re-Value Rounds are online events organised by ICLEI Europe to inspire and build capacity as part of the EU-funded Re-Value project.
